The New York City LGBTQ community is in shock and outrage after the fatally stabbed of O’Shae Sibley, a 28-year-old professional dancer, during a confrontation at a Brooklyn gas station

As investigations continue, no arrests have been made, and the motive behind the attack remains unclear. According to Otis Pena, a friend who witnessed the fatally stabbed incident and emotionally recounted it in a Facebook video, Sibley lost his life because he stood up for his friends.

Sibley was a celebrated dancer known for using his craft to celebrate his LGBTQ identity, and his untimely death has left the dance community and those close to him devastated. Tributes have poured in, including one from Beyoncé herself, who posted a tribute on her website, flashing the message “Rest in power O’Shae Sibley.”

Security camera footage obtained by various news organizations provides some insight into the fatally stabbed incident. The video shows some members of Sibley’s group engaging in a dance-like strut, which seemed to trigger a confrontation with a young man at the gas station. After an intense argument, both groups initially walked away, but tension escalated when Sibley and a friend approached the young man with the phone who seemed to have said something provocative. The situation turned violent, and Sibley was fatally stabbed, with the assailant and the moment of the fatally stabbed remaining unclear from the footage.

Witnesses have alleged that the young men engaged in harassing behavior towards Sibley’s group, targeting their religious beliefs and expressing disapproval of their dance moves

This fatally stabbed incident has resulted in a widespread show of support and calls for justice, with plans for a memorial titled “Justice for O’Shae Sibley” at the gas station and a vigil at Manhattan‘s LGBTQ Community Center.

Sibley’s untimely passing has brought to the forefront the issue of violence against the LGBTQ community, leaving a profound void in the lives of his family, friends, and the artistic community, who lost a talented dancer and advocate.
